Strawberry Juice
Ingredients:
1. Strawberry 6 to 8 pieces
2. Thick Milk 300 ML
3. Cream 8 tea spoon
4. Sugar 3 tea spoon
5. Ice
Method
1. Wash and cut the Strawberry into small piece and put them into blender with cream and 150 Ml milk. And blend them for one to two minute.
2. Then put remaining milk and sugar and then again blend them for 2 to 4 minute.
3. Cursed the ice and put it into blender and again blend all mixture for 1 minute.
Your Strawberry Juice is ready.
Presentation
Take a strawberry printed long glass. Keep it into freezer for 2 minute before serve.
Take half strawberry empty it into inside and put it on top of the glass. And then put cold strawberry juice init and serve.
Method 2
Ingredients:
1. Take a Strawberry Ice cream 250 ml
2. All above mention Ingredients
Take a blender put a strawberries into it with 150Ml milk and blend then put sugar and remaining milk and blend them for 2 to 3 minute with cream.
Now before adding cursed ice add strawberry Ice cream and blend it for 3 minute then add cursed ice. Your juice is ready for serve.
Presentation method is same as above mention
